Output e61a99ea08dc4cfb36fee1895f4e7d2887ec1e221a75618b84b14e9d0caaa504:0

value
42580
script pubkey
OP_0 OP_PUSHBYTES_20 c106585b63848b16a2e3b884a305e1d3b4864ac9
address
bc1qcyr9skmrsj93dghrhzz2xp0p6w6gvjkfd4lrc8
transaction
e61a99ea08dc4cfb36fee1895f4e7d2887ec1e221a75618b84b14e9d0caaa504
confirmations
172526
spent
true